Portfolio diversification methods have actually expanded far past traditional approaches, incorporating state-of-the-art techniques to tackle multiple risk-return factors. Modern allocation plans consider correlations between different asset classes, geographical zones, and economic sectors to build portfolios that can thrive amid varying market conditions. The conventional practice of mixing equities and fixed income has actually broadened to encompass non-conventional assets such as real estate, raw materials, private equity, and alternative investment vehicles that deliver unique risk-return profiles. Asset allocation strategies play a crucial role in enhancing overall portfolio performance, with studies consistently proving that systematic allocation choices contribute to a significant portion of lasting financial growth. Passive index investing has gained extensive acclaim as investors understand the hurdles of frequently beating market standards after considering fees and transaction costs.

The emergence of the activist investor has revolutionized business administration and strategic decision-making within worldwide markets. These financiers take substantial interests in businesses to directly shape management decisions, functional methodologies, or capital allocation policies to maximize stakeholder worth. Activist investors like the partner of the activist investor of SAP frequently undertake comprehensive analysis to identify undervalued companies or those with functional shortcomings that can be addressed through tactical actions. Their approach typically includes connecting directly with management teams, suggesting board modifications, or endorsing targeted business initiatives such as spin-offs, acquisitions, or financial reorganization.

Developing a solid financial strategy requires careful consideration of various elements such as risk tolerance, investment horizon, liquidity requirements, and certain economic goals. An effective financial strategy functions more info as a roadmap that guides financial choices and aids structure amidst periods of market instability. The process starts with a thorough review of current financial position, including assets, liabilities, earnings flows, and projected revenues. Strategic forecasting needs to additionally factor in outside influences such as economic cycles, governing modifications, and evolving market conditions that could impact investment performance.
